How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Newport News?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Newport News Studio Apartments | $1,185 | $875 | $1,770 |
Newport News 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,355 | $685 | $1,879 |
Newport News 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,443 | $870 | $2,769 |
Newport News 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,747 | $995 | $3,299 |
Newport News 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,876 | $1,095 | $2,584 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Newport News
How much are Studio apartments in Newport News?
There are currently 56 Studio Apartments in Newport News with rent ranges from $875 to $1,770 with an average price of $1,185.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Newport News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Newport News ranges from $685 to $1,879 with an average monthly rent of $1,355.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Newport News c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Newport News range from $870 to $2,769.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,443.
How expensive are Newport News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 118 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Newport News on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$995 to $3,299 - averaging $1,747 for the location.
